The Bambino Plus

Breville's small beauty is a popular choice for espresso enthusiasts. It's simple to use and comes with all the features you need to ensure a top espresso shot every time. It's a great choice for those who wish to improve their coffee making skills, but aren't yet ready to splurge on an expensive commercial machine.

The low-pressure pre-infusion, when combined with the high pressure extraction guarantees that the beans will be evenly pressed, resulting in an even flavor. You can also set different output volumes for two-shots and one-shots with the touch of a button. This is very helpful to achieve consistency in results.

The Bambino Plus is equipped with Breville's ThermoJet heating system, which lets it rapidly heat up in the morning. It's ready to use in just three seconds, which is much quicker than other models.

Even the most novice user will be able to pull off a great shot using this espresso machine thanks to the automatic steam wand. It comes with presets for cappuccinos, latte and other milk types and temperatures. It won't create the super-smooth microfoam you get from a hands-on, professional-grade machine that requires modding and plenty of practice, but it will still create a smooth and creamy latte or cappuccino.

This model comes with an adjustable water reservoir that makes it simple to clean and refill. It's also compact and lightweight which makes it easy to fit into smaller spaces. It also has a glass top that is easy to clean, which is an important feature for those who have little counter space.

The Bambino Plus, while a bit more expensive than the other models, is worth the extra price. It's simple to use and comes with numerous great features. One of it is the auto-steam wand which will froth milk for you. It's the ideal choice for anyone looking to make a great cup of coffee at home. The Diletta Mio

The Diletta Mio is a great alternative if you're looking to buy an affordable espresso maker for the home. It has many features that you'd expect to find in an espresso machine that is more expensive such as an electronic PID that regulates the temperature within a few degrees. It also comes with an insulated steam wand, which is that is connected to its own heating system for fast steaming and making. It is equipped with many energy-saving features, including eco mode, which will automatically shut off the machine after a set time of inactivity.

In addition As an added bonus, as an additional bonus, the Diletta Mio comes with a professional-grade, high-quality portafilter measuring 58mm. This is the standard size used by commercial espresso machines and ensures that your grounds are evenly distributed during extraction. This will result in a more even and better-tasting espresso.

The Diletta Mio also has an adjustable OPV. This allows you to fine-tune the pressure exerted on your grounds during extraction, allowing you to experiment with various flavors and techniques. This is a great alternative for coffee lovers, as many espresso machines come with pressures that are too high.

The Diletta Mio is easy to use for beginners due to its simple interface. However, it has certain advanced features that will appeal to more experienced baristas at home. The PID display can be used as a shot-timer, which allows you to track your shots without difficulty and ensure they're brewed perfectly. The brew and steam buttons are illuminated to inform you when you've reached the proper temperature and pressure to begin steaming or brewing.

The Diletta Mio is made in Italy, a fact that is a testimony to its high-end quality and craftsmanship. This is a machine that will give you years of reliable performance and reliable service, particularly if you keep it well-maintained.

The Ascaso Duo

Ascaso the Spanish manufacturer, is well-known for its exceptional espresso machines for home use. They also produce a few commercial models. A quick YouTube search will show that many reviewers are drooling at the Steel Duo PID. I do believe that it's overshadowed, however, by other machines that have more impressive features and are priced higher.

This machine features dual thermoblocks to ensure steady espresso extractions, as well as precise milk frothing. The PID of this machine allows you to alter the temperature of brewing in one-degree increments. This degree of precision is typically reserved for expensive machines. It also displays the brew temperatures at the brew unit, not the thermoblock or boiler. This is a refreshing departure from the simple digital display that is common to home espresso machines that use blue numbers.

Another great feature is the large, active cup warmer. The steam wand features an easy-to-use non-burn feature that automatically purges after each use. It can also be programmed to allow for two pre-infusions, so you can set the time for which the portafilter must be soaked before proceeding with the extraction.

While the Ascaso does have a few minor issues, overall it's a great home espresso machine. Its rapid heating process and precise website link temperatures ensure that your coffee is always made at the optimal temperature. Plus, the programmable pre-infusion helps you to improve your shot-making skills.

The plastic tamper included and the surprisingly low power of steam are two points that I'd like to point out but it's an excellent choice for those who love espresso at home. The Ascaso is worth the extra money for its premium look and features.

The Rancilio Silvia

If you're looking to buy a classic espresso machine that gives you the best bang for your buck Look at the Rancilio Silvia. It has a single boiler which heats up for brewing and steaming the Silvia is simple to use and is available in a variety of colors to complement the style of your home.

The Silvia features a drip pan and cup tray made of stainless steel that are easy to take off and clean, as well as maintain. The Silvia comes with an ejector that can be filled when the machine is being used. It also has an automatic shutoff function and a temperature dial to keep your drinks at the right temperature.

The steam wand in this machine is commercial-grade and lets you make silky smooth cappuccinos and lattes that are sure to delight your friends. The Silvia's brewing controls are easy to use and allow you to personalize your drink by choosing the desired extraction time and brew temperature. The Silvia is durable, long-lasting, and robust, which is the reason it has endured the test of time since its initial release in 1997.

Rancilio is a family-owned company that is proud of their quality and craftsmanship. They stay always in touch with their community and take feedback. They develop products that are perfected through the tiny little details.

This machine is a great choice for people who are just starting their journey into making espresso at home, but it can also be a good upgrade over a moka maker under the supervision of a barista who is skilled. This machine does not have a heat-exchanger, which means you will need to wait a few minutes between making milk-based drinks.

It's also worth mentioning that the company puts every Silvia through a stringent series of tests, so you can be confident that your equipment is safe to use. If you discover that there is any issue with your Silvia manufacturer, they offer a one-year warranty.
